David, if you have over loaded your power supply, in my experience, you will notice it by the machine rebooting itself.

Another problem with alot of cards, is a lot of heat. Either run a system saver on the machine, or perhaps have the lid off (I don't like that idea) or have a small (6") fan nearby (but not too close to the monitor) blowing over the machine.
